IHRA Stock Championship
Maybe I'm just lazy and don't want to take the time to read the IHRA rulebook. So can someone tell me if there are provisions in the rulebook for giving the winner of two national events, two places on the ladder at Rockingham this fall for the Stock Championship runoff? Or does this just reduce the size of the field? I think Jim Marshall deserve's two spots on the ladder myself. My God! This guy qualifies #1 and runs the table at two national events in a row. This sounds like a good candidate for a national title to me. Someone help me out here.
|
Re: IHRA Stock Championship
Mike, since Alex is in the running, we have read up on it. One spot per driver, regardless of how many wins. The field will just be short one driver due to Jim's repeat. If he wins divisional championship or places two or three, it will be short another driver as well. If he wins the Divisional championship, he is granted an automatic first round bye into the second round. All divisional champions get first round bye.
